East Fife form and stats

The story so far in the League One for East Fife at their home stadium (Bayview Stadium) is 3 wins, 3 draws and 5 defeats. The home team are struggling everywhere these days as they haven't won a league-game, regardless of being the home or the away team, in eleven attempts.

Millar was the last player to score a league goal for East Fife and it's becoming a more and more distant memory as East Fife haven't scored in 450 minutes.

A draw after 90 minutes last time out for East Fife, who played 0-0 against Peterhead. That match was also played at this venue (Bayview Stadium).

Ahead of that match, East Fife lost 0-2 at home to Falkirk.

The hosts are modest favourites in this match, with the bookmakers estimating the chance of a home win at about 50% +- five percent. It's interesting to look at how Fife have performed under similar circumstances, so here are some numbers: When modest favourites like this (we found seven games) they have won four times, drawn one and lost two.

On the other hand, East Fife have conceded 14 goals.

Clyde form and stats

3-4-4 is the win-draw-loss statistic for Clyde in their League One matches away.

Impressive finishing from Tadé and Splaine secured the home win 2-1 against Alloa Athletic in their previous game.

Preceding that match was the 2-2 draw at home vs Airdrieonians.

Clyde are the outsiders in this one, but not by much. Their performance in similar games (being the away team and moderate outsiders) is zero wins, three draws and six defeats. From a total of nine matches.

Clyde have a decent goal production going in their away games, although not fantastic. In 11 league away games 12 goals have been scored. Clyde have conceded 16 goals in these away matches.

Head 2 Head

The last head to head meeting ended Clyde - Fife 3-1, earlier this season. H2H stats regardless of arena (last ten matches): East Fife three wins, three draws and Clyde four victories. As for goals, four matches ended with three or more goals (over 2,5), six games had two or less.

The Scottish League One is the third division in the Scottish football league pyramid. It holds ten teams who play each other four times for a total of 36 fixtures in a season from August to May. The top team in the league table is promoted, the bottom team relegated. There are also playoffs to promote and relegate.
